BIND9 スレーブDNSの設定
http://extstrg.asabiya.net/pukiwiki/index.php?BIND9%20%A5%B9%A5%EC%A1%BC%A5%D6DNS%A4%CE%C0%DF%C4%EAサーバ関連
目次
概要 †
BIND9を使用したスレーブDNSの構築手順
手順 †
BIND9の導入 †
マスターDNSと同様の方法にてBIND9の導入を行う。
マスター側の設定 †
マスター側のDNSでは、スレーブへのゾーン転送を許可する必要がある。
- BIND9
named.confにゾーン転送の許可を設定する。
zone "【ZoneName】" { type master; file "【FileName】" ; allow-transfer { 【ゾーン転送許可アドレス】; 【ゾーン転送許可アドレス】; }; };
- Windows DNS
DNS設定画面より、[ゾーン]の[プロパティ]を開き、[ゾーン転送]タブよりゾーン転送を許可するアドレスを登録する。
スレーブ側の設定 †
スレーブ側のDNSではゾーン毎にマスターDNSのアドレスを設定する。
rootヒント等はマスターと同様の設定を行う。
- /etc/named.conf
- 動作設定
options { directory "/var/named/data/" ; version "unknown" ; pid-file "/var/named/run/named.pid"; dump-file "cache_dump.db"; statistics-file "named_stats.txt"; memstatistics-file "named_mem_stats.txt"; listen-on port 53 { any; }; allow-transfer { none; }; }; logging { category lame-servers { null; }; };
- rootヒント
## root zone zone "." IN { type hint ; file "named.ca" ; }; ## localhost zone zone "localhost" IN { type master ; file "localhost" ; };
- 正引きゾーン設定
zone "【ZoneName】" { type slave; masters { 【Master DNS Address】; 【Master DNS Address】; }; file "【FileName】" ; };
- 逆引きゾーン設定
zone "【Zone IP】.in-addr.arpa" { type slave; masters { 【Master DNS Address】; 【Master DNS Address】; file "【FileName】"; };
- 動作設定
Last-modified: 2015-05-12 (火) 14:32:21 (3244d)